ENGINEERS have unveiled a solar-power station that uses thousands of mirrors to track the sun in order to burn off fresh water from the sea.

Solar invention

The high-tech device is one of a series of inventions that could solve the world water shortage and is included in a new exhibition at the Science Museum in London.

Exhibition manager Sarah Richardson said: “Water scarcity is a big issue that’s going to affect us all and we can’t ignore it any longer.”
